Lake City is a quaint, family-friendly community, located between Jacksonville, Tallahassee, and Gainesville. Lake City and its natural beauty and outdoor activities attract visitors year-round. This pristine part of Florida is a natural theme park for outdoor enthusiasts, festival goers, music lovers or those who simply want to spend a little time in a quiet, tranquil setting. Lake City has crystal-clear freshwater springs, renowned music festivals, history, hiking, paddling and biking. Lake City is just a short drive (<1 hour) from Jacksonville and the FL coast.

In 2010, the U.S. Census Bureau city's population at 12,046. In addition, it is the Principal City of the Micropolitan Statistical Area and had a 2010 population of 67,531.
